Envoie mail via php

Fermé
accapala Messages postés 6 Date d'inscription vendredi 11 juin 2010 Statut Membre Dernière intervention 29 juin 2010 - 29 juin 2010 à 17:30
Nabla's Messages postés 18203 Date d'inscription mercredi 4 juin 2008 Statut Contributeur Dernière intervention 28 avril 2014 - 29 juin 2010 à 18:05
Bonjour,

je suis en train de creer une application en php/mysql et il y a une section ou on doit envoyer un mail a un client. J'ai utiliser la fonction mail() et effectuer les modifications necessaire dans le fichier php.ini mais il y a toujours ce message d'erreur :

"Warning: mail() [
function.mail
]: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port" setting in php.ini or use ini_set() in C:\wamp\www\partie_a_ajouter\vente\EnvoieMessProspect.php on line 53"

A l'aide !!!

A voir également:

2 réponses

Nabla's Messages postés 18203 Date d'inscription mercredi 4 juin 2008 Statut Contributeur Dernière intervention 28 avril 2014 3 193
29 juin 2010 à 17:45
Failed to connect to mailserver at "localhost" port 25, verify your "SMTP" and "smtp_port"

=> t'as pas configuré correctement ton php.ini:
t'as dit que le serveur smtp c'était localhost.... ca m'étonnerai fort si tu travailles en local!
le smtp qu'il te faut, c'est celui de ton fournissseur d'accès internet (genre smtp.numericable.fr si t'es chez numericable).

Quand tu mettra ton site chez un hebergeur, il faudra changer le SMTP par celui fourni par l'hébergeur (s'il en fourni un)
0
Webster95 Messages postés 553 Date d'inscription lundi 5 novembre 2007 Statut Membre Dernière intervention 9 juillet 2013 142
29 juin 2010 à 18:00
Impossible d'utiliser la function mail() avec Wamp !
Si tu veux tester ton script d'envoi de mail en PHP, utilise le sur ton hébergeur web !!!

Courage :)
0
Nabla's Messages postés 18203 Date d'inscription mercredi 4 juin 2008 Statut Contributeur Dernière intervention 28 avril 2014 3 193
29 juin 2010 à 18:05
ha ben zut alors, j'ai du enfreindre tes règles alors, je l'ai déja fait .... Il faut juste être chez un FAI qui utilise un SMTP sans authentification (avec auth c'est possible mais plus difficile).

Si tu dis que c'est pas possible, sors nous une raison technique ...
0